Choosing the Right Shipping Service
Before you start packing, it’s important to select the right shipping service. Here are some phrases to help you communicate with shipping providers:
- “I would like to compare the rates for sending a parcel from [Country] to [Destination].”
- “Can you provide me with the transit times for [Service]?”
- “Are there any restrictions on the items I can send with this service?”
Describing the Package
Accurately describing your package is crucial for both customs clearance and ensuring that it’s handled properly. Here are some useful phrases:
- “The package contains [Description of contents].”
- “The package is [Dimensions] in size and weighs [Weight].”
- “Please note that the contents are fragile and require extra care during transit.”
Declaring Value
It’s important to declare the value of your package for customs purposes. Here are some phrases to help you do so:
- “The declared value of this package is [Amount].”
- “I am aware that undeclared items may be subject to additional taxes or duties.”
- “I will provide a detailed list of contents for customs inspection.”
Providing Contact Information
Always include accurate contact information for both the sender and the recipient. Here are some phrases to use:
- “Please send the tracking number to [Email/Phone number] once the package is dispatched.”
- “In case of any issues with the package, I can be reached at [Contact information].”
- “The recipient’s contact details are [Name], [Address], [Email/Phone number].”
Communicating with Customs
Customs clearance can sometimes be a complex process. Here are some phrases to help you navigate it:
- “I have declared the contents of the package accurately.”
- “I understand that customs may require additional documentation.”
- “Can you please advise me on the necessary customs forms for sending this item?”
Tracking the Package
Once your package is on its way, staying informed about its progress is important. Here are some phrases to use when tracking your shipment:
- “I would like to check the status of my package with tracking number [Tracking number].”
- “The package has not been delivered yet. Can you provide an estimated delivery date?”
- “I have received a notification that my package has been delayed. What can be done to expedite it?”
